After showing a project I've been working on (one of many that exists in my brain), some folks showed interest in buying it and others.

Keycaps would be available in either plastic (transparent or opaque) or metal, or both, depending on the design. All keys with colored details will be hand-painted by me and sealed. I currently have Cherry MX and Topre 3-D models for mounts - I would be willing to make others if there is demand and I can get my hands on a keycap to model after (and someone to guinea pig that it fits and stays put).

Keycaps would be available in either limited runs, or by request (except for limited run keycaps, to be fair to buyers). Popular special requests can be turned into limited runs, instead of special requests (save on production costs and shipping).

This is my first keycap. It is UV-cured Acrylic Polymer, painted with glass stain & glitter, acrylic paint on the eyes, and sealed with automotive-quality clear coat.



Plastic keycaps would be ~$25-$30, depending on level of detail. Metal keycaps will range from $40 (matte steel) to $150 (solid sterling silver), depending on the metals appropriate for the design. Custom requests would vary, but usually will be slightly higher cost.

If the price for a particular run of keycap is slightly higher than normal, I will disclose the reason.

Re: [IC] CherpKeys - Hand-Painted 3D Novelty Keycaps
« Reply #15 on: Thu, 17 April 2014, 11:02:09 »
Most novelties are made in R1 DCS (cherry like) profile, a few are offered in SA profile, but almost none in DSA. If you offer this it may be a nitche market, with the advantage that it can be use anywhere in the keyboard.

It may be a niche market, but doesn't DSA only work on, you know, DSA sets? If I have an OEM profile set, it would be lower than the other caps, wouldn't it?


The shape is similar to the middle rows in a cherry profile keyset, the main difference is with the top row. Of course is shorter than most OEM profile keys.

OKAY. I'm going to get organized and make this available. I'm designing my first Limited Run keycap AS WE TYPE.

I've decided keycaps will fall into the following categories, with the following choices:

Customs
- Custom Design
- Mount type
- Profile
- Row
- Size
- Material (from available)
- Painting (optional)
- Decoration (optional, depends on what I can get my hands on)

Turn-around time will depend on design time, complexity involving painting and production time based on material chosen. Cost will be quoted based on idea and material desired.

Made-To-Order
- From a selection of pre-designed keycaps of pre-determined sizes/rows in a common profile
- Mounts for MTO's will start out as Cherry MX and/or Topre, if another mount is requested, it will be added to the availability after it has been modeled
- Material (from available)
- Painting (optional)

Turn-around time will depend on complexity of painting and production time of chosen material. Cost will be listed for each material. Requesting a new mount will not increase the cost, but it will increase the turn-around time.

Limited Runs
Limited runs will be hinted at, pre-made, announced and sold on a first-come, first-serve basis. Depending on my idea for each run, volumes will be fairly small. This could be as few as 5 keycaps or as many as 20. I will let everyone know ahead of time what I am planning. SOME OF MY IDEAS ARE CRAZY.

Everything will be packed and shipped carefully with love and shipping costs will be kept as small as possible.
